Description

The Granite Gear Blaze 60 rucksack is my favourite rucksack for heavier loads. Ideal for long distance hikes and winter wild camping trips. This is a pretty light weight rucksack and very comfortable, surprisingly so when carrying heavier loads. It’s also extremely user friendly with all its well placed pockets and straps. The pack is sold as a 60 litre size but I think that is just for the main body and the pockets are extra. All these pockets are large and the pack feels more like a 75L pack when you’re loading it with gear. I’ve carried all my winter gear and 12 days worth of food in it without struggling with space. But best of all the Granite Gear Blaze 60 rucksack was still comfortable with over 18kg in. This is thanks to the well padded shoulder straps and hip belt and good back support. The pack is not that heavy so still good for shorter trips with less weight and the there’s plenty of adjustment to reduce the volume. I’m not an ultralight hiker and I prefer a pack to be comfortable more than out and out weight saving. This pack is a perfect compromise of weight saving without losing the luxury features and comfort. My grown up children have both chosen to use this pack as well.
